Section Defines Allowable Locations for Storage Areas

This section lists the local and/or network locations where storage areas hosted by a ProjectWise Design Integration Server or ProjectWise Caching Server can be created.

Before you can create a storage area on a particular server, you must first define at least one allowable storage location in this section of that server's DMSKRNL.CFG file. You can define more than one allowable storage location if needed. If no locations are defined, you will not be able to create any storage areas on that server.

To make it easy to add a location, the ProjectWise Design Integration Server and ProjectWise Caching Server installers prompt you to define a default allowable storage location during installation. This information gets added to the DMSKRNL.CFG file.

You can also open the DMSKRNL.CFG file to manually add, modify, or remove allowable storage locations.

You can define an allowable storage location to be:

  • a local folder:

    StorageLocation0=C:\folder

  • an entire drive:

    StorageLocation1=D:

  • a network location:

    StorageLocation2=\\host\location

See the DMSKRNL.CFG file itself for configuration examples.
